#!/usr/bin/python # Copyright: (c) 2025, Hetzner Cloud GmbH # GNU General Public License v3.0+ (see COPYING or https://www.gnu.org/licenses/gpl-3.0.txt) from __future__ import annotations DOCUMENTATION = """ --- module: storage_box short_description: Create and manage Storage Boxes in Hetzner. description: - Create, update and delete Storage Boxes in Hetzner. - See the L(Storage Boxes API documentation,https://docs.hetzner.cloud/reference/hetzner#storage-boxes) for more details. author: - Jonas Lammler (@jooola) options: id: description: - ID of the Storage Box to manage. - Required if no Storage Box O(name) is given. - If the ID is invalid, the module will fail. type: int name: description: - Name of the Storage Box to manage. - Required if no Storage Box O(id) is given. - Required if the Storage Box does not exist. type: str storage_box_type: description: - Name or ID of the Storage Box Type for the Storage Box. - Required if the Storage Box does not exist. type: str aliases: [type] location: description: - Name or ID of the Location for the Storage Box. - Required if the Storage Box does not exist. type: str password: description: - Password for the Storage Box. - Required if the Storage Box does not exist. type: str labels: description: - User-defined labels (key-value pairs) for the Storage Box. type: dict ssh_keys: description: - SSH public keys in OpenSSH format to inject into the Storage Box. type: list elements: str access_settings: description: - Access settings of the Storage Box. type: dict suboptions: reachable_externally: description: - Whether access from outside the Hetzner network is allowed. type: bool default: false samba_enabled: description: - Whether the Samba subsystem is enabled. type: bool default: false ssh_enabled: description: - Whether the SSH subsystem is enabled. type: bool default: false webdav_enabled: description: - Whether the WebDAV subsystem is enabled. type: bool default: false zfs_enabled: description: - Whether the ZFS snapshot folder is visible. type: bool default: false snapshot_plan: description: - Snapshot plan of the Storage Box. - Use null to disabled the snapshot plan. type: dict suboptions: max_snapshots: description: - Maximum amount of Snapshots that will be created by this Snapshot Plan. - Older Snapshots will be deleted. type: int required: true hour: description: - Hour when the Snapshot Plan is executed (UTC). type: int required: true minute: description: - Minute when the Snapshot Plan is executed (UTC). type: int required: true day_of_week: description: - Day of the week when the Snapshot Plan is executed. - Starts at 1 for Monday til 7 for Sunday. - Null means every day. type: int day_of_month: description: - Day of the month when the Snapshot Plan is executed. - Null means every day. type: int delete_protection: description: - Protect the Storage Box from deletion. type: bool snapshot: description: - Snapshot ID or Name to rollback to. - Only used when O(state=rollback_snapshot) type: str state: description: - State of the Storage Box. - C(reset_password) and C(rollback_snapshot) are not idempotent. default: present choices: [absent, present, reset_password, rollback_snapshot] type: str extends_documentation_fragment: - hetzner.hcloud.hcloud """ EXAMPLES = """ - name: Create a Storage Box hetzner.hcloud.storage_box: name: my-storage-box storage_box_type: bx11 location: fsn1 password: my-secret labels: env: prod state: present - name: Create a Storage Box with access settings hetzner.hcloud.storage_box: name: my-storage-box storage_box_type: bx11 location: fsn1 password: my-secret access_settings: reachable_externally: true ssh_enabled: true samba_enabled: false webdav_enabled: false zfs_enabled: false state: present - name: Create a Storage Box with snapshot plan hetzner.hcloud.storage_box: name: my-storage-box storage_box_type: bx11 location: fsn1 password: my-secret snapshot_plan: max_snapshots: 10 hour: 3 minute: 30 state: present - name: Disable a Storage Box snapshot plan hetzner.hcloud.storage_box: name: my-storage-box snapshot_plan: null state: present - name: Reset a Storage Box password hetzner.hcloud.storage_box: name: my-storage-box password: my-secret state: reset_password - name: Rollback a Storage Box to a Snapshot hetzner.hcloud.storage_box: name: my-storage-box snapshot: 2025-12-03T13-47-47 state: rollback_snapshot - name: Delete a Storage Box hetzner.hcloud.storage_box: name: my-storage-box state: absent """ RETURN = """ hcloud_storage_box: description: Details about the Storage Box. returned: always type: dict contains: id: description: ID of the Storage Box. returned: always type: int sample: 1937415 name: description: Name of the Storage Box. returned: always type: str sample: my-storage-box storage_box_type: description: Name of the Storage Box Type. returned: always type: str sample: bx11 location: description: Name of the Location of the Storage Box. returned: always type: str sample: fsn1 labels: description: User-defined labels (key-value pairs) of the Storage Box. returned: always type: dict sample: env: prod delete_protection: description: Protect the Storage Box from deletion. returned: always type: bool sample: false access_settings: description: Access settings of the Storage Box. returned: always type: dict contains: reachable_externally: description: Whether access from outside the Hetzner network is allowed. returned: always type: bool sample: false samba_enabled: description: Whether the Samba subsystem is enabled. returned: always type: bool sample: false ssh_enabled: description: Whether the SSH subsystem is enabled. returned: always type: bool sample: true webdav_enabled: description: Whether the WebDAV subsystem is enabled. returned: always type: bool sample: false zfs_enabled: description: Whether the ZFS snapshot folder is visible. returned: always type: bool sample: false snapshot_plan: description: Snapshot plan of the Storage Box. returned: when enabled type: dict contains: max_snapshots: description: Maximum amount of Snapshots that will be created by this Snapshot Plan. returned: always type: int sample: 10 hour: description: Hour when the Snapshot Plan is executed (UTC). returned: always type: int sample: 3 minute: description: Minute when the Snapshot Plan is executed (UTC). returned: always type: int sample: 30 day_of_week: description: Day of the week when the Snapshot Plan is executed.
